1. Polish Your Sound Before You List
No marketing trick can fix a mediocre beat. Buyers listen to the first 10 seconds — if it doesn’t grab them, they’re gone. Invest time in:
- High-quality mixing and mastering
- Unique sound selection and arrangement
- Clear, professional tags (but not too disruptive)
Upload only your best work. Quality over quantity always wins.

3. Set Up Clear Licensing Options
Buyers need to know exactly what they’re getting. Offer multiple tiers:
- Basic License – for streaming and non-commercial use
- Premium License – includes commercial distribution and up to a certain number of streams
- Exclusive Rights – full ownership, higher price

4. Craft Irresistible Titles and Tags
SEO isn’t just for blogs — it’s for beats too. When a rapper searches “dark trap beat” or “melodic drill type beat,” your track should appear. Use descriptive titles like “Dark Trap Type Beat – Vengeance” and add genre, mood, BPM, and key tags. 5. Price Your Beats Strategically
Don’t underprice yourself, but don’t overprice either. Research the market: basic leases typically run $20–$50, premium leases $50–$150, and exclusives $200–$500 depending on your reputation. Start mid-range to attract first-time buyers, then increase as you build a fanbase.
6. Create a Strong Brand and Online Presence
Artists buy from producers they trust. Build a consistent identity:
- Use a professional logo and cover art
- Post behind-the-scenes clips on TikTok, Instagram Reels, and YouTube Shorts
- Share free snippets to build anticipation
- Engage with your followers daily

7. Leverage Email Marketing
Your followers may not buy the first time they hear a beat. Capture their emails (via your website or social media) and send monthly updates with new beat drops and exclusive discounts. This keeps you top-of-mind when they’re ready to spend.
8. Collaborate with Artists and Influencers
Reach out to upcoming rappers and singers. Offer them a free lease in exchange for a shoutout or a feature credit. When they release a track with your beat, it becomes a social proof that drives others to your store.

10. Promote Your Beats Daily
Selling beats online is not a set-and-forget game. Dedicate at least 30 minutes a day to:
- Posting beats to social media
- Answering comments and DMs
- Updating your store with fresh content
- Running occasional flash sales
Consistency builds momentum. Over time, you’ll see your sales graph climb.
